Michael Lueckheide is a scholar working on Molecular Biology, Organic Chemistry and Physical and Theoretical Chemistry. According to data from OpenAlex, Michael Lueckheide has authored 12 papers receiving a total of 386 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Molecular Biology, 4 papers in Organic Chemistry and 4 papers in Physical and Theoretical Chemistry. Recurrent topics in Michael Lueckheide's work include RNA Interference and Gene Delivery (6 papers), DNA and Nucleic Acid Chemistry (3 papers) and Electrostatics and Colloid Interactions (2 papers). Michael Lueckheide is often cited by papers focused on RNA Interference and Gene Delivery (6 papers), DNA and Nucleic Acid Chemistry (3 papers) and Electrostatics and Colloid Interactions (2 papers). Michael Lueckheide collaborates with scholars based in United States, Puerto Rico and Taiwan. Michael Lueckheide's co-authors include Lorraine Leon, Matthew Tirrell, Jeffrey Vieregg, Amanda B. Marciel, Joseph M. Tanski, Nyanza J. Rothman, Vivek M. Prabhu, Chih‐Fan Yeh, Yun Fang and Tzu‐Pin Shentu and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Journal of the American Chemical Society and The Journal of Chemical Physics.
